Dermot Clarke "Dada", 80, passed away May 21, 2009 at his home in Colonie after a brief illness.
He was born in Jamaica, West Indies and was the son of the late Uriah and Frances Clarke. He worked for Trinity Institution for 5 years and with the Albany Carpenters Union for 28 years. Dermot was a member of Colonie Christian Life Center whose hobbies were carpentry, gardening and word search. He enjoyed having family and friends around and serving during local elections, but he was best known for being a loving and kind husband, father and grandfather.
He is survived by his wife of 57 years Violet Clarke, his children: Ivon Clarke of Albany, Meril (Jean) Clarke-Jacques of Troy, Melvin (Panzea) Clarke of Albany, Murray (Rose) Clarke of Newburgh, Lincoln Clarke of Albany and Courtney (Shownna) Clarke of Tarrytown, 13 grandchildren, 5 great-grandchildren and several nieces and nephews. He was predeceased by his son Carl Clarke.
